36. Common Ground: The Case of Seasonally Inundated Cropland
A cost effective way to provide more waterfowl migration habitat may be to use seasonally inundated cropland for this purpose. The seasonal strategy could provide habitat for geese and ducks during the spring and fall migration periods, and the land could be farmed during the cropping season.
